afflatitious

afflaˈtitious, a. Obs. rare—1.
  [f. L. afflāt-, ppl. stem of afflā-re (see afflate v.) + -itious; cf. ablatitious.]
  Characterized by afflatus; inspired.

1671 True Non-Conf. 278 The Psalms, Doctrine, Tongue, Revelation, and Interpretation, there spoken of, appear to be inspired and afflatitious motions.
